Which of the following statement(s) is/are with true ?

A

Soluble bicarbonates give white precipitate with `MgCI_(2)` in cold

B

Soluble calcium bicarbonates give white precipitate with dilute amonia solution followed by `MgSO_(4)`.

C

Bicarbonates are generlly soluble in water

D

`Hg(II)` chloride forms a reddish-brown precipitate in a solution of soluble carbonate.

Text Solution

Verified by Experts

The correct Answer is:
b,c,d

a.`2HCO_(3)^(Theta) + Mg^(2+) overset("Cold") to Mg (HCO_(3))_(2) ("soluble") overset(Delta) to MgCO_(3) + CO_(2) + 2H_(2)O`
b.`Ca(HCO_(3))_(2) + 2NH_(3) rarr (NH_(4))_(2) CO_(3) + CaCO_(3) darr`
c. True statement
d. `CO_(3)^(2-) + 4Hg^(2+) + 3H_(2)O rarr Hg_(4)O_(3)CO_(3) darr` (reddish brown ) or `HgCO_(3),3HO + 6H^(o+)`
